About

Raad Raad is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Aerospace Engineering and Computer Networks and Communications. According to data from OpenAlex, Raad Raad has authored 136 papers receiving a total of 2.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 69 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 63 papers in Aerospace Engineering and 37 papers in Computer Networks and Communications. Recurrent topics in Raad Raad's work include Antenna Design and Analysis (49 papers), Advanced Antenna and Metasurface Technologies (33 papers) and Energy Harvesting in Wireless Networks (27 papers). Raad Raad is often cited by papers focused on Antenna Design and Analysis (49 papers), Advanced Antenna and Metasurface Technologies (33 papers) and Energy Harvesting in Wireless Networks (27 papers). Raad Raad coll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Libya and Morocco. Raad Raad's co-authors include Kwan‐Wu Chin, Faisel Tubbal, Dheeraj K. Klair, Javad Foroughi, Saeid Iranmanesh, Jiangtao Xi, Panagiotis Ioannis Theoharis, Zhenxiang Cheng, Fatemeh Mokhtari and Muhammad Usman Ali Khan and has published in prestigious journals such as Renewable and Sustainable Energy Reviews, Scientific Reports and Journal of Materials Chemistry A.
